
UC Family Member Eligibility Reverification
Between March and November 2025, some UCSF teammates will be asked to reverify their dependent’s eligibility to be on their UC benefit plans.
To ensure UC’s benefits resources are used wisely, anyone who enrolls new family members in their health and welfare benefit plans must provide documents to verify their family members’ eligibility for coverage. Between March and November of 2025, UC will also reach out to confirm the continuing eligibility of some previously verified family members.
You may receive a packet of verification materials from UnifyHR, if:
- In early 2025, if you enrolled a new family member or members in your UC coverage during last fall’s Open Enrollment.
- At any time throughout the 2025 plan year, if you completed verification more than 3 years ago for the following dependents: spouse, domestic partner, stepchild, grandchild/step-grandchild, legal ward, or overaged disabled child.
You must respond by the deadline shown on the letter from UnifyHR to protect your family members’ coverage.
Help will be available if you have any questions or concerns about the process. UnifyHR is able to provide assistance in multiple languages. If you have any issues obtaining the documents required to verify your dependents’ eligibility, please contact UnifyHR toll-free at 1-844-718-3970.
